Globally Unique ID is a type of identifier that uses a 128-bit or 256-bit number to create a unique string of characters. This string is generated randomly, making it virtually impossible to replicate or duplicate. The identifier is designed to be platform-agnostic, allowing it to be used across different systems and applications. When a new record is created, the Globally Unique ID is assigned, ensuring that each entry is unique and avoiding potential duplication.

While Globally Unique ID offers numerous benefits, there are also some potential risks to consider. One of the main risks is the potential for identifier collisions, where two or more identifiers are generated that appear to be the same. However, this risk is mitigated by the use of robust algorithms and quality controls.
